PURPOSE:To obtain a positive copy image independently of inversion development without generating a stain of a toner on a photoreceptor, by using an a-Si, which has fatigue effects to increase electric resistance by irradiation of light, for a photosensitive layer and performing prescribed operations. CONSTITUTION:A photosensitive layer L consisting of an a-Si which has fatigue effects to increase electric resistance by irradiation of light is formed on the outside circumferential face of a conductive drum S to constitute a photoreceptor 1. While rotating the photoreceptor 1, an original image is exposed with an energy higher than a degree, where the increased electric resistance remains as fatigue, by an exposure mechanism 2. When the photosensitive layer L reaches a discharge gap G, discharge is performed between low-resistance parts, which are not irradiated with light, and an electric charge supporting material 3 by a voltage which is applied to a conductive supporting material S by a power source 10, and a positive electrostatic image is generated on the surface of the electric charge supporting material 3 and is developed with a toner in a means 4 to obtain a positive copy image through transfer. When the photosensitive layer L is heated by a heater 8 and is irradiated with infrared rays of an infrared-ray lamp 9, it is recovered from fatigue. |
